Review Committees. Tenure Review Committees shall be constituted identically to the positions outlined in the Audition Committees defined in Article 14, with the exception of Tenure Review Committees for section Violin, section ▇▇▇▇▇, section Cello and section Bass which shall be increased as follows: 15.3.1 Violin: Four (4) additional tenured members of the Violin Section serving in rotation based on alphabetical order by last name tracked by the Personnel Office. In addition, all tenured members of the violin section will cast a "yes, no, or abstain" vote through secret ballot, which may include an online voting mechanism. The vote count will be duly considered by the Tenure Review Committee when making their final decision. 15.3.2 ▇▇▇▇▇: Four (4) additional tenured members of the ▇▇▇▇▇ Section serving in rotation based on alphabetical order by last name tracked by the Personnel Office. 15.3.3 Cello: Four (4) additional tenured members of the Cello Section serving in rotation based on alphabetical order by last name tracked by the Personnel Office.
